adjective
- of, relating to, or resembling a gavial (a long-snouted crocodilian reptile)
Usage: zoology; technical
noun
- a member of the family Gavialidae or a gavial-like crocodilian
Usage: zoology; technical
Examples
- The gavialoid snout is distinctly narrower than that of typical crocodiles.
- Scientists classify gavialoid reptiles by their elongated jaws and specialized teeth.
- The Indian gharial is the most well-known gavialoid species.
- Gavialoid fossils have been discovered across multiple continents.
- The gavialoid's long snout is an adaptation for catching fish in river habitats.
